Mastering the Art of Korean-Inspired Ramen

One of the key elements that makes Korean-inspired ramen so captivating is the interplay of textures and flavors. It’s not just about the noodles and broth – it’s about the carefully curated toppings and accompaniments that elevate the dish to new heights.

Take, for example, the classic Korean dish of bibimbap. The vibrant array of vegetables, the salty-sweet marinated beef, the runny fried egg – it’s a symphony of complementary flavors and textures. And when you translate that into a ramen bowl, the result is nothing short of magical.

Imagine a rich, creamy broth infused with the bold, earthy flavors of gochujang, topped with tender slices of bulgogi (marinated grilled beef), crunchy pickled radish, a soft-boiled egg, and a scattering of toasted sesame seeds. The interplay of the chewy noodles, the savory broth, the tender meat, and the array of textures and flavors is simply mesmerizing.

But the beauty of Korean-inspired ramen is that it’s not a one-size-fits-all approach. The possibilities are truly endless. You can experiment with different protein options, like spicy pork bulgogi or crispy chicken karaage. You can experiment with an array of kimchi varieties, from classic napa cabbage to radish or even mustard greens. And the toppings – oh, the toppings! From crunchy pickled vegetables to creamy avocado, the options are limitless.
